OpenStreetMap logo OpenStreetMap

Aprendiendo Overpass

Posted by AngocA on 15 January 2023 in Spanish (Español). Last updated on 16 January 2023.

El API Overpass y su lenguaje de consultas es algo que los voluntarios de OpenStreetMap debemos aprender en algún momento. Se usa en MapRoulette para definir los desafíos; en JOSM para descargar cierto de tipo de datos; directamente en la consola Overpass-Turbo. En fin, en muchos lugares podemos necesitarlo. Sin embargo, aprender este lenguaje no es tan fácil, ya que la documentación en algunos casos es abrumadora, y la mayoría está en inglés. Pero desde el grupo MaptimeBogota, hemos arreglado un tutorial y lo hemos traducido al español, para que la curva de aprendizaje sea más suave y podamos aprovechar esta excelente herramienta.

Hace 5 años, escribí una entrada en este diario donde listaba algunas páginas para aprender Overpass, de las cuales algunas entradas siguen siendo vigentes:

Otra entrada que había incluido, y que personalmente me parecía la mejor es LearnOverpass. Sin embargo, dicha página dejó de funcionar hace unos años por un llamado interno a Overpass había cambiado por lo que no mostraba resultados. Al parecer, en este momento no hay desarrolladores mejorando o corrigiendo el código. Por tal motivo, decidí hacer un fork y hacerle unas mejoras por nuestro lado (El problema de estas mejoras, es que han habido cambios que no permiten ser integrables con la versión original, ya que la URL base la tuve que cambiar.) La página está en: https://maptimebogota.github.io/learnoverpass/

Las diferencias con la versión original no son solo la correción de la URL hacia Overpass, sino también la corrección de las actividades, ya que un restaurante no existe, por lo que los queries no funcionan. La gran diferencia es que las actividades se tradujeron al español, con eso la comunidad hispanohablante puede aprender más fácilmente overpass.

Aprovecho para listar otros links que se han publicado desde mi entrada anterior:

Discussion

Comment from ikks on 16 March 2023 at 20:09

Necesitamos un sistema para colocar me fascina, que buena entrada Andrés, muchas gracias!!!

Log in to leave a comment